Transaction 6e4bef9672149e52041928d0eff3757986d9049888cf59db946521e1ceffe301
1 Input
1 Output
-
6e4bef9672149e52041928d0eff3757986d9049888cf59db946521e1ceffe301:0
- value
- 348339
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f37632403502e89d8403af42c65107b59307cb OP_EQUAL
- address
- 3BMEXheqFridvz8Af6iR56tWGo6JHtRwRM